Branimir Lambov is a Staff Software Engineer with 11+ years of industry experience and a strong research background in theoretical computer science and algorithms. He blends academic rigor—a PhD-level focus on theory of computation and mathematical logic—with hands-on engineering at companies like DataStax, Google and IBM, where he advanced finite-state and NLP technologies. His work spans high-performance numerical libraries, optimized Fourier and matrix routines, and performance-driven language processing engines, reflecting a rare mix of low-level optimization and formal methods. Known for pushing the boundaries of computing science, he has repeatedly translated research ideas into production-grade systems. Based in Burgas, Bulgaria, he brings deep expertise in algorithmic performance and finite-state technology to large-scale distributed and data-intensive platforms.
